Understanding A4 Paper
A4 paper determines 210 × 297 mm (8.27 × 11.69 inches) and becomes part of the ISO 216 standard defining paper sizes. It is predominantly used for documents, reports, and letters, making it a basic resource throughout numerous fields.

The supply chain for A4 paper usually includes:

Raw Material Sourcing: This involves the procurement of wood pulp or recycled paper.

Production: The raw materials are processed at mills to produce sheets of A4 Copy Paper Prices paper.

Distribution: Finished products are then distributed to wholesalers and merchants.

End Users: Finally, consumers, schools, and services purchase and make use of A4 Paper On Sale paper.

Q2: How can I ensure that I'm purchasing sustainably sourced A4 paper?

A2: Look for accreditations such as FSC (Forest Stewardship Council) or PEFC (Programme for the Endorsement of Forest Certification) on paper products, indicating sustainable sourcing practices.
